If you liked KPop Demon Hunters, you're going to love these books.

Listen to this episode from Novelbound: A Comedy Book Podcast on Spotify. Here’s the long-awaited (for us, at least) deep dive into K-pop Demon Hunters — aka the show we’ve been obsessing over daily and forcing our families to watch until they’re humming the soundtrack in their sleep. (It's not our fault, okay. They've put something in those songs.) From piggyback rides, the hand hold trope, Anna obsessing over cliffhanger chaos to why waiting 80 chapters for a kiss is actually better than the kiss itself, we go full fangirl on what makes K-dramas, anime, and webtoons so bingeable.Naturally, we detour into symbolism rants (Frozen II, we’re looking at you), a debate on whether lingering eye contact is hotter than an actual kiss, and Anna's attempt to convert Celine into a webtoon support group.
